Output 3fa10c62d84b5d4358a0d379541e5b0a4be80c8b07d7c1321fa07a8c48cb1497:12

value
46890391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a76d7ff28cd52e1118917b340672b3617114262 OP_EQUAL
address
3CrYjMXR8RWTgR467BHYaXFqHgwtFpGKg5
transaction
3fa10c62d84b5d4358a0d379541e5b0a4be80c8b07d7c1321fa07a8c48cb1497
confirmations
274973
spent
true